New York: Pantheon Books, 1976. 1st Edition. Hardcover. Very Good/Near Fine. First American Edition. Illustrated boards (same design as dust jacket). Some foxing to pages, including a couple spots on the title page, else occasional light speckling. Otherwise clean and unmarked. Dust jacket has a very small spot of soiling on the front panel (on the letter 'W'); not price clipped ($5.95); in an archival mylar sleeve. [32] pages. 10.5 x 10.5 inches. Ratsmagic was British illustrator Wayne Anderson's first children's book and won the 1976 Gold Medal Award for Best Illustrated Children's Book, awarded by the Society of Illustrators, New York. Anderson created the story and the illustrations and then the writer and playwright Christopher Logue (1926-2011) was commissioned to write the words.
